adjective A2 property
1

having an even, flat surface

Flat and without bumps or rough parts.

Padron ng paggamit: [something] is smooth
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ners sometimes confuse 'smooth' with 'soft', but 'smooth' refers to surface texture, not firmness.

adjective B1 property
2

moving easily and evenly

Happening or moving in an easy way without problems or stops.

Padron ng paggamit: [something] is smooth
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ners may confuse 'smooth' in this sense with 'easy', but 'smooth' here often implies physical or process flow, not just low difficulty.

adjective B1 property
3

without problems or difficulties

Happening in a good way without problems.

Padron ng paggamit: [process/event] is smooth
Karaniwang pagkakamali:
Learners sometimes omit '-ly' when using 'smoothly' as an adverb, causing grammar errors.

Pandiwa B1 action
5

make a surface even and flat

To make something flat and without bumps by pressing or rubbing it.

Padron ng paggamit: to smooth [something]

smooth something over

1
/smˈuð sˈʌmθɪŋ ˈoʊvɚ/
phrasal verb

reduce tension or seriousness of a problem

To make a problem seem less bad or make people feel better about it.

Mga Halimbawa
  • He tried to smooth over the disagreement between his friends.
  • The manager smoothed over the issue with the client quickly.
